Top 8 Tips for Followers 💃

Embrace the Art of Following!


Being a great follower isn’t passive—it’s a dynamic and skillful role that makes every dance a work of art 🖼️ 

🔹 Be Present and Responsive
Great followers are focused on the leader’s cues and respond instantly to every nuance. Use all your senses to notice and match your partner’s energy, timing, and shape.

🔹 Stay in Position
It’s your job to stay in the correct dance position, maintaining proper offset and head position. This is especially important when transitioning through different dance positions as you’ll need to adjust so that you’re always in the right place at the right time.

🔹 Move Your Own Body
Don’t make your leader push or pull you into position. Notice the leader’s invitation and power your own body to move accordingly.

🔹 Hold Up Your Arms
A follower’s frame should have a light, upward energy. While your arms do lay on top of your partner’s, don’t rest your arms on the leader or make them support the weight of your arms.

🔹 Maintain Tone in Your Frame
Your frame is essential. It’s how we communicate as dancers and it makes leading and following possible. Keep tone in your arms and body so you can clearly feel and respond to your leader’s signals.

🔹 Know Your Steps
Only by knowing your own part can you be an equal partner in the dance. Learning your footwork and alignments helps you respond more easily and effortlessly to the lead.

🔹 Express Yourself! 
Once connection and timing are in place, you can add your own style and flair. Following doesn't mean fading—your role is vital and expressive!
 
✨ The best followers make it look easy, but it takes awareness, control, and lots of practice to dance with grace and ease. Keep training and enjoy the journey!
